The Pluto Sans™ includes the following font families: The fonts are manually hinted to deliver the best performance on all screens. Each font includes alternate letters, fractions, lining-, tabular numbers, scientific superior/inferior figures and a set of arrows. ![]() The OpenType fonts have an extended character set to support Central and Eastern European as well as Western European languages. Pluto Sans is equipped for complex, professional typography. Both Pluto Sans and Pluto have the same range of weights and styles and can perfectly be used together. With its geometric forms and its large x-height it is perfect for long texts in small sizes and usage in print & on screens. This clear Sans Serif family is based on the Pluto architecture and it still has a hint of the friendly feeling the quirky Pluto conveys. Pluto Sans – the straight companion of the Pluto Family – was designed by Hannes von Döhren in 2012.
